DestinationsHotel StatisticsSitemap
Mail

Copyright © 2025 - All right reserved by Hotels with 24 Hour Check-in

Hotels with 24 Hour Check-in is part of the Evolving Media publishing family.

Hotels with 24 Hour Check-in

24 Hour Check-in Hotels Dillard (GA)

  1. United States
  2. Dillard (GA)
Nestled in the scenic mountains of Georgia, Dillard offers a peaceful retreat for nature lovers and outdoor enthusiasts. Surrounded by lush forests and rolling hills, this charming town is known for its picturesque landscapes and quaint mountain charm. Visitors can explore nearby hiking trails, enjoy local farm-to-table dining, and experience the warm hospitality of the Southern Appalachians. Dillard is the perfect destination for a relaxing getaway in the heart of nature.
Budgetel Dillard & Suites image 1
Budgetel Dillard & Suites image 2
Budgetel Dillard & Suites image 3
Budgetel Dillard & Suites image 4
Budgetel Dillard & Suites image 5
1
POPULAR
2
3.4
Dillard (GA)

Budgetel Dillard & Suites

Nearby Destinations

Franklin (NC)
Walhalla (SC)